Managing File and Print Services for NetWare
FPNW resources are managed through Server Ma nager. Server Manager can be used to modify
FPNW properties and manager shared volumes.
UseFileandPrintServicesforNetWareto:
• Access files, m
odify file settings and permissions from Computer Management, and use third
party tools that can be used with N etWare ser vers.
• Create and manage user accounts by usi ng Active Directory Users and Computers.
• Perform secu
red log-ons.
• Support packet burst and Large Internet Packet (LIP).
• Support NetWare locking a nd synchronization primitives that are used by some NetWare-specific
applicatio
ns.
• Support long file names, compatible with OS/2 long file name (LFN) support.
File and Print Services for NetWare does not support the following NetWare groups and functions:
• Workgroup Managers
• Accountin
g
• User disk volume restrictions
• Setting Inherited Rights Masks (IRMs)
• NetWare lo
adable modules
• Transaction Tracking System (TTS)
